use std::sync::Arc;
use std::sync::atomic::{AtomicBool, Ordering};
use reedline::ExternalPrinter;
#[derive(Clone)]
pub struct AsyncOutput {
at_prompt: Arc<AtomicBool>,
printer: Option<ExternalPrinter<String>>,
}
impl AsyncOutput {
pub fn new(at_prompt: Arc<AtomicBool>, interactive: bool) -> Self {
Self {
at_prompt,
printer: interactive.then(|| ExternalPrinter::new(1024)),
}
}
pub fn external_printer(&self) -> Option<ExternalPrinter<String>> {
self.printer.clone()
}
pub fn line(&self, line: impl Into<String>) {
let line = line.into();
if self.at_prompt.load(Ordering::SeqCst)
&& let Some(printer) = &self.printer
&& printer.print(line.clone()).is_ok()
{
return;
}
eprintln!("{line}");
}
}
